On Mon, 20 Jun 2011 21:25:04 -0700, Randy Dunlap wrote:

> From: Randy Dunlap <randy.dunlap@...cle.com>
> 
> When NETCONSOLE_DYNAMIC=y and CONFIGFS_FS=m, there are build errors in
> netconsole:
>

> 
> so make NETCONSOLE_DYNAMIC require CONFIGFS_FS=y to fix the build
> errors.
> 
> This is one possible fix.
> Fixes https://bugzilla.kernel.org/show_bug.cgi?id=37992
> 
> Reported-by: David Hill <hilld@...arystorm.net> Signed-off-by: Randy
> Dunlap <randy.dunlap@...cle.com> ---
>  drivers/net/Kconfig |    2 +-
>  1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)
> 
> --- lnx-30-rc3.orig/drivers/net/Kconfig +++
> lnx-30-rc3/drivers/net/Kconfig
> @@ -3416,7 +3416,7 @@ config NETCONSOLE
>  
>  config NETCONSOLE_DYNAMIC
>  	bool "Dynamic reconfiguration of logging targets"
> -	depends on NETCONSOLE && SYSFS && CONFIGFS_FS 
> +	depends on NETCONSOLE
> && SYSFS && CONFIGFS_FS=y

I recall someone already fixed this by adding "select CONFIGFS_FS",
who removed it again... :-/
